As a result, the capacity of the heat exchanger may be reduced or, in some cases, a dry-heating phenomenon may occur, and it is necessary to solve these problems. Further, for safe bathing of children and the like, it is required that the hot water in the bathtub has as little temperature difference as possible. Furthermore, in the forced circulation type, body hair or the like may adhere to the impeller and cause it to malfunction, and it is required to prevent this from occurring.

Circulate through the aisles. At this time, some of the hot water is
A short pass is carried out by the extended side water wall and the hot water guide plate, and body hair, dirt, etc. are circulated along with this short pass flow, and do not flow toward the heat exchanger. In other words, the flow of hot water that is forced to convect on the extended water wall side (short pass flow) has a faster flow rate than the flow of hot water that naturally convects on the heat exchanger side, and body hair, dirt, etc. It does not flow in the direction of the vessel. At the same time, since this short pass flow does not pass through a heat exchanger, its temperature is low and the hot water temperature distribution within the bathtub is made uniform. As described above, natural convection occurs in the heat exchanger, and the hot water heated by this natural convection joins the hot water of the short pass flow and flows into the bathtub. In the present invention, a front curved impeller is installed at a position opposite to the outlet of the hot water return passage, so that a motor with a small capacity can perform these functions. Further, even if a failure occurs in the motor or the like, the front curved impeller will continue to circulate naturally due to the above-described structure, and there will be no problem in bathing. Furthermore, even if body hair, etc. adheres to the front curved impeller, when the front curved impeller is rotated, countless vortices are created near the blades, and these countless vortices prevent body hair, etc. from getting onto the blades. Adhesion can be prevented.

る等の諸効果がある。(Effects of the invention) Since the present invention is as described above, it is possible to prevent body hair, dirt, etc. from circulating toward the heat exchanger, and to equalize the temperature of the hot water in the bathtub, using a small-capacity pump. By rotating the front curved impeller, there are various effects such as being able to prevent body hair from adhering to the blades.
